摘    要:系统研究了在不同电流密度下阴极电沉积法制得的Ti-O膜改性膜的表面形貌及耐腐蚀性能。得出在电流密度5 mA/cm2下阴极沉积得到的Ti-O膜非常均匀致密,有较小的裂纹;但电流密度为20mA/cm2下沉积的试样有较好的热力学稳定性和较优异的耐腐蚀性能。

Abstract:The morphologies and corrosion resistance of Ti-O film made by electrodeposition at different current density are studied.The results show that Ti-O film was very homogeneous and dense,and little crack at 5 mA/cm2 current density;but there are better thermodynamics stabilization and corrosion resistance when the electrodepositing current density is 20 mA/cm2.
